There was an old factory building in an urban area. An investor decided to rehab it. They transformed the large open spaces into trendy loft apartments. They kept the industrial - style features like exposed beams and high ceilings. They added modern amenities such as new plumbing and electrical systems. These apartments are now highly sought - after, and the value of the property has skyrocketed.

There was a man who had a stroke and his arm movement was severely restricted. The rehab team focused on occupational therapy for his arm. They used exercises like squeezing soft balls, reaching for objects at different heights. Over time, his arm regained a lot of its functionality. He can now do daily tasks like dressing himself, which was impossible right after the stroke.

One great example is Robert Downey Jr. He had a long struggle with substance abuse. Through rehab and his own determination, he managed to turn his life around. He's now one of the most respected actors in Hollywood and has had a very successful career with movies like the Iron Man series. His story shows that it's possible to overcome addiction even after a very tough battle.

There was a patient who suffered from vertigo. The vestibular rehab program focused on head movement exercises and proprioceptive training. After a couple of months of consistent rehab, the patient noticed a great improvement. They could now turn their head quickly without getting dizzy and were even able to start jogging again, something they couldn't do before because of the fear of falling due to vertigo.
